Definition of representation

Thanks for using this online dictionary, we have been helping millions of people improve their use of the english language with its free online services. English definition of representation is as below...

Representation (n.) A description or statement; as, the representation of an historian, of a witness, or an advocate..

Draught :: Draught (n.) The act of drawing up, marking out, or delineating; representation..
Emblem :: Emblem (n.) A visible sign of an idea; an object, or the figure of an object, symbolizing and suggesting another object, or an idea, by natural aptness or by association; a figurative representation; a typical designation; a symbol; as, a balance is an emblem of justice; a scepter, the emblem of sovereignty or power; a circle, the emblem of eternity..
Crucifix :: Crucifix (n.) A representation in art of the figure of Christ upon the cross; esp., the sculptured figure affixed to a real cross of wood, ivory, metal, or the like, used by the Roman Catholics in their devotions..
Anthropomorphism :: Anthropomorphism (n.) The representation of the Deity, or of a polytheistic deity, under a human form, or with human attributes and affections..
Misrepresent :: Misrepresent (v. i.) To make an incorrect or untrue representation.
Similitude :: Similitude (n.) That which is like or similar; a representation, semblance, or copy; a facsimile..
Antitype :: Antitype (n.) That of which the type is the pattern or representation; that which is represented by the type or symbol.
Presentation :: Presentation (n.) exhibition; representation; display; appearance; semblance; show.
Deception :: Deception (n.) That which deceives or is intended to deceive; false representation; artifice; cheat; fraud.
Representation :: Representation (n.) A dramatic performance; as, a theatrical representation; a representation of Hamlet..
Lifelike :: Lifelike (a.) Like a living being; resembling life; giving an accurate representation; as, a lifelike portrait..
Thorough Bass :: Thorough bass () The representation of chords by figures placed under the base; figured bass; basso continuo; -- sometimes used as synonymous with harmony.
Typocosmy :: Typocosmy (n.) A representation of the world.
Type :: Type (n.) A general form or structure common to a number of individuals; hence, the ideal representation of a species, genus, or other group, combining the essential characteristics; an animal or plant possessing or exemplifying the essential characteristics of a species, genus, or other group. Also, a group or division of animals having a certain typical or characteristic structure of body maintained within the group..
Idol :: Idol (n.) An image of a divinity; a representation or symbol of a deity or any other being or thing, made or used as an object of worship; a similitude of a false god..
Falsification :: Falsification (n.) Willful misstatement or misrepresentation.
Calvary :: Calvary (n.) A representation of the crucifixion, consisting of three crosses with the figures of Christ and the thieves, often as large as life, and sometimes surrounded by figures of other personages who were present at the crucifixion..
Portrait :: Portrait (n.) The likeness of a person, painted, drawn, or engraved; commonly, a representation of the human face painted from real life..
Exaggeration :: Exaggeration (n.) The act of exaggerating; the act of doing or representing in an excessive manner; a going beyond the bounds of truth reason, or justice; a hyperbolical representation; hyperbole; overstatement..
Study :: Study (v. i.) A representation or rendering of any object or scene intended, not for exhibition as an original work of art, but for the information, instruction, or assistance of the maker; as, a study of heads or of hands for a figure picture..
